“Renascent” is an adjective that describes something experiencing a revival, rebirth, or renewal after a period of decline, stagnation, or dormancy. The term is often used to indicate the resurgence or revitalization of a particular movement, culture, or idea.
When something is described as “renascent,” it implies a positive transformation or a return to a state of growth and vitality. The term is associated with the idea of progress and the emergence of new life or energy in a previously dormant or declining situation.
Sample sentences using the term “renascent”:
- The city’s renascent art scene attracted artists and creative minds from all over the world.
- After years of economic recession, the country experienced a renascent period of prosperity and development.
- The renascent interest in traditional crafts and artisanal products led to the establishment of a vibrant market.
- The renascent environmental movement gained momentum as people became increasingly concerned about climate change.
